From b111122ea5eb15325c493dde43fdf94732c97d44 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Luca Weiss Date: Sat, 7 Sep 2019 17:25:31 +0200 Subject: pylibfdt: use python3 shebang The default Python version for pylibfdt is already Python 3 but if called without specifiying an interpreter, the setup.py script gets called with Python 2. It's of course still possible to call setup.py with python2 directly.
